Q:   Is JET compulsory for CMS Business School MBA admission?
A: 

No, JET (Jain Entrance Test) is not compulsory to get admission into the CMS Business School, Bangalore. The institute also accepts a valid score of other management entrance exams, such as CAT, CMAT, XAT, GMAT, NMAT, etc. Those who have appeared for the aforementioned exams and meet the institute's cutoff are exempted from appearing for the JET exam. However, if the student doesn't provide scorecard of the exams listed above, they must appear and clear the entrance exam held by Jain University, Bangalore. In case of any queries, students may reach out to the admission help desk of the institute.

Q:   What is Ramaiah Institute of Technology famous for?
A: 

Ramaiah Institute of Technology is an autonomous private engineering college affiliated with Visvesvaraya Technological University. MSRIT was established in 1962 and is ranked 78 by NIRF 2023 among the top Engineering colleges in India. MS Ramaiah is accredited with an A grade by NAAC and NBA. It is also approved by AICTE and DSIR.

Q:   Can I get admission at Ramaiah Institute of Management without entrance exam?
A: 

Admission criteria to Ramaiah Institute of Management is both, merit and entrance based. To get into MSRIM programmes, the eligibility criteria is a minimum aggregate of 50% in graduation, along with entrance exam scores which include CAT, XAT, MAT, ATMA, CMAT, KMAT, etc..

Q:   Which entrance exam is accepted by IIM Bangalore?
A: 

IIM Bangalore offers admission to all its courses on the basis of both, merit and entrance scores. IIM Bangalore accepts national-level entrance exams. The college accepts CAT, GMAT, GRE, IIMB DBE, GATE, etc. scores for admission to its courses.

Q:   What is the eligibility criteria for the ICSI Delhi CS course?
A: 

The eligibility criteria for the CS foundation course is Class 12 or equivalent pass in any stream with 65% aggregate for economically backward students and 85% for academically bright candidates. While the executive course can be pursued by any candidate with a class 12 or equivalent exam pass certificate with the required aggregate/CS foundation programme pass/foundation exam pass of the institute of cost accountants of India/Common Proficiency Test (CPT) of ICAI, or Arts, Science, Commerce graduates/PG (excluding fine arts). Additionally, the applicant shall not be less than 17 years of age. Furthermore, for ICSI CS professional course can be only pursued by candidates who have cleared the CS executive exam. It must be noted that the Company Secretary courses cannot be pursued by candidates who have passed the qualifying exam in the fine arts stream.

Q:   Why choose Kristu Jayanti University?
A: 

Kristu Jayanti University, a recently granted deemed to be university is an excellent choice for students who are not only looking for courses but accreditations and certifications alongside them flagship BCom and MBA paving the path for:

ACCA, CMA, CPA,  and SAP certifications in the different BCom specialisations

While MBA International Finance allows students exemptions in 9 out of 13 papers for ACCA Qualification (UK) greatly easing the long and arduous process.

Q:   Is there any age limit at IZee Business School?
A: 

IZee Business School has not specified any age limit to apply for a course. However, aspirans must fulfill the educational requirements. Candidates must complete Class 12 with a minimum of 50% aggregate to apply for BBA, BCom and BCA courses. A minimum of graduation with at least 50% is required for MBA.
